    Grilled Stuffed Bell Peppers
    Prep: 10 min Cook: 25 min Servings: 4

    These are simple to make and delicious to serve as an appetizer or light meal with a salad. Enjoy with Lots of Love, Catherine

    Ingredients

    • 4 red bell peppers – halved
    • 1 ½ lbs. - lean chop meat
    • 4 cloves garlic – crushed & chopped
    • Handful of cherry tomatoes - halved
    • Handful of fresh parsley – chopped
    • Handful of fresh basil – chopped
    • ½ cup fresh grated – Romano cheese
    • ½ cup - shredded Mozzarella cheese
    • ½ cup - Italian seasoned breadcrumbs
    • Dashes of Red Pepper flakes
    • Olive oil for drizzling

    Directions

    1. In a large frying pan drizzle olive oil and brown the chop meat and then set aside.
    2. On a heated griddle place the bell peppers. In a bowl combine the garlic, parsley, basil, Romano cheese, breadcrumbs, red pepper flakes and a few drizzles of olive oil.
    3. In a large frying pan heat a drizzle of olive oil and place the ingredients of the bowl and toss. Add the cooked chop meat and continue to toss for a minute. Fill the pepper halves and continue to heat on the griddle. Top with the mozzarella cheese and continue to cook until the pepper is soft and the mozzarella is melted.
    4. Drizzle with a touch more olive oil and serve.
